Şəkil təsvir ola bilər.
Məhsul təfərrüatları üçün spesifikasiyalara baxın.
LM3S5653-EQC50-A0T

LM3S5653-EQC50-A0T

Product Overview

  • Category: Microcontroller
  • Use: Embedded systems development
  • Characteristics:
    • High-performance ARM Cortex-M3 core
    • Flash memory for program storage
    • RAM for data storage
    • Peripherals for interfacing with external devices
  • Package: EQC50-A0T
  • Essence: A powerful microcontroller designed for embedded systems development.
  • Packaging/Quantity: Single unit

Specifications

  • Microcontroller Core: ARM Cortex-M3
  • Clock Speed: Up to 50 MHz
  • Flash Memory: 256 KB
  • RAM: 64 KB
  • Peripherals:
    • UART
    • SPI
    • I2C
    • GPIO
    • ADC
    • PWM
  • Operating Voltage: 3.3V
  • Operating Temperature Range: -40°C to +85°C

Pin Configuration

The LM3S5653-EQC50-A0T microcontroller has a total of 100 pins. The pin configuration is as follows:

  • Pins 1-10: Digital I/O
  • Pins 11-20: Analog Inputs
  • Pins 21-30: UART Interface
  • Pins 31-40: SPI Interface
  • Pins 41-50: I2C Interface
  • Pins 51-60: General Purpose Timers
  • Pins 61-70: PWM Outputs
  • Pins 71-80: Power Supply and Ground
  • Pins 81-90: External Interrupts
  • Pins 91-100: Reserved

Functional Features

  • High-performance ARM Cortex-M3 core for efficient processing.
  • Ample flash memory and RAM for program and data storage.
  • Wide range of peripherals for interfacing with external devices.
  • Low power consumption for energy-efficient applications.
  • Robust and reliable design for industrial-grade applications.

Advantages

  • Powerful processing capabilities enable complex applications.
  • Ample memory allows for the implementation of large-scale programs.
  • Versatile peripherals facilitate easy integration with various devices.
  • Low power consumption extends battery life in portable applications.
  • Reliable design ensures stable operation in demanding environments.

Disadvantages

  • Higher cost compared to lower-end microcontrollers.
  • Steeper learning curve due to the complexity of the ARM Cortex-M3 architecture.
  • Limited availability of alternative models with similar specifications.

Working Principles

The LM3S5653-EQC50-A0T microcontroller operates based on the principles of the ARM Cortex-M3 architecture. It executes instructions stored in its flash memory, processes data using its core, and interacts with external devices through its peripherals. The microcontroller's clock speed determines the rate at which instructions are executed, while the memory provides storage for both program code and data.

Application Field Plans

The LM3S5653-EQC50-A0T microcontroller finds applications in various fields, including:

  1. Industrial automation
  2. Robotics
  3. Internet of Things (IoT) devices
  4. Automotive systems
  5. Medical equipment
  6. Consumer electronics

Alternative Models

While the LM3S5653-EQC50-A0T is a powerful microcontroller, there are alternative models available with similar specifications. Some notable alternatives include:

  1. STM32F407VG: ARM Cortex-M4 core, 512 KB flash memory, 192 KB RAM.
  2. PIC32MZ2048EFH144: MIPS M14K core, 2 MB flash memory, 512 KB RAM.
  3. LPC1769FBD100: ARM Cortex-M3 core, 512 KB flash memory, 64 KB RAM.

These alternative models offer similar capabilities and can be considered based on specific project requirements.

Word count: 436 words

Texniki həllərdə LM3S5653-EQC50-A0T tətbiqi ilə bağlı 10 ümumi sual və cavabı sadalayın

Sure! Here are 10 common questions and answers related to the application of LM3S5653-EQC50-A0T in technical solutions:

  1. Q: What is LM3S5653-EQC50-A0T? A: LM3S5653-EQC50-A0T is a microcontroller from Texas Instruments' Stellaris family, specifically designed for embedded applications.

  2. Q: What are the key features of LM3S5653-EQC50-A0T? A: Some key features include a 32-bit ARM Cortex-M3 core, 50 MHz clock speed, 256 KB flash memory, 64 KB RAM, and various peripherals like UART, SPI, I2C, ADC, etc.

  3. Q: What kind of technical solutions can LM3S5653-EQC50-A0T be used for? A: LM3S5653-EQC50-A0T can be used in a wide range of applications such as industrial automation, robotics, home automation, IoT devices, motor control systems, and more.

  4. Q: How do I program LM3S5653-EQC50-A0T? A: LM3S5653-EQC50-A0T can be programmed using various development tools like TI's Code Composer Studio, Keil MDK, or other compatible IDEs that support ARM Cortex-M3 architecture.

  5. Q: Can LM3S5653-EQC50-A0T communicate with other devices? A: Yes, LM3S5653-EQC50-A0T has built-in communication interfaces like UART, SPI, and I2C, which allow it to communicate with other devices such as sensors, displays, and external controllers.

  6. Q: Is LM3S5653-EQC50-A0T suitable for real-time applications? A: Yes, LM3S5653-EQC50-A0T is well-suited for real-time applications due to its fast clock speed, interrupt handling capabilities, and deterministic execution.

  7. Q: Can I expand the memory of LM3S5653-EQC50-A0T? A: No, LM3S5653-EQC50-A0T does not support external memory expansion. However, it has a decent amount of built-in flash memory and RAM for most applications.

  8. Q: What kind of power supply does LM3S5653-EQC50-A0T require? A: LM3S5653-EQC50-A0T typically operates at a voltage range of 2.7V to 3.6V and requires a stable power supply with sufficient current capacity.

  9. Q: Are there any development boards available for LM3S5653-EQC50-A0T? A: Yes, Texas Instruments offers development boards like the Stellaris LM3S5B92 Evaluation Kit that can be used for prototyping and testing with LM3S5653-EQC50-A0T.

  10. Q: Where can I find more information about LM3S5653-EQC50-A0T? A: You can refer to the official documentation provided by Texas Instruments, including datasheets, user guides, application notes, and online forums for further information on LM3S5653-EQC50-A0T.

Please note that the specific details and answers may vary depending on the context and requirements of your technical solution.